# Unreal Engine Setup

- [Set up Pixel Streaming in your own project​](https://docs.arcware.cloud/unreal-engine-setup/set-up-pixel-streaming-in-your-own-project.md): This guide will instruct you on how to get your Unreal Engine 4 or Unreal Engine 5 project ready for Pixel Streaming.
- [Core Settings](https://docs.arcware.cloud/unreal-engine-setup/set-up-pixel-streaming-in-your-own-project/core-settings.md): Set up Pixel Streaming in your own project - Core Settings
- [Plugin](https://docs.arcware.cloud/unreal-engine-setup/set-up-pixel-streaming-in-your-own-project/core-settings/plugin.md): Set up Pixel Streaming in your own project - Core Settings
- [Pixel Streaming Input / Json messages](https://docs.arcware.cloud/unreal-engine-setup/set-up-pixel-streaming-in-your-own-project/core-settings/pixel-streaming-input-json-messages.md): Set up Pixel Streaming in your own project - Core Settings
- [Resolution](https://docs.arcware.cloud/unreal-engine-setup/set-up-pixel-streaming-in-your-own-project/core-settings/resolution.md): Set up Pixel Streaming in your own project - Core Settings
- [Camera Aspect Ratio](https://docs.arcware.cloud/unreal-engine-setup/set-up-pixel-streaming-in-your-own-project/core-settings/camera-aspect-ratio.md): Set up Pixel Streaming in your own project - Core Settings
- [Framerate](https://docs.arcware.cloud/unreal-engine-setup/set-up-pixel-streaming-in-your-own-project/core-settings/framerate.md): Set up Pixel Streaming in your own project - Core Settings
- [Mouse](https://docs.arcware.cloud/unreal-engine-setup/set-up-pixel-streaming-in-your-own-project/core-settings/mouse.md): Set up Pixel Streaming in your own project - Core Settings
- [Touch Input Setup for Mobile](https://docs.arcware.cloud/unreal-engine-setup/set-up-pixel-streaming-in-your-own-project/core-settings/touch-input-setup-for-mobile.md): Set up Pixel Streaming in your own project - Core Settings
- [DirectX version](https://docs.arcware.cloud/unreal-engine-setup/set-up-pixel-streaming-in-your-own-project/core-settings/directx-version.md): Set up Pixel Streaming in your own project - Core Settings
- [Optional Settings](https://docs.arcware.cloud/unreal-engine-setup/set-up-pixel-streaming-in-your-own-project/optional-settings.md): Set up Pixel Streaming in your own project - Optional Settings
- [Touch Controllers](https://docs.arcware.cloud/unreal-engine-setup/set-up-pixel-streaming-in-your-own-project/optional-settings/touch-controllers.md): Set up Pixel Streaming in your own project - Optional Settings
- [Playing Media files](https://docs.arcware.cloud/unreal-engine-setup/set-up-pixel-streaming-in-your-own-project/optional-settings/playing-media-files.md): Set up Pixel Streaming in your own project - Optional Settings
- [Using the Arcware Pixel Streaming Template Project](https://docs.arcware.cloud/unreal-engine-setup/using-the-arcware-pixel-streaming-template-project.md): This guide will explain the contents/functionality of the Arcware Pixel Streaming Template project
- [Template Overview](https://docs.arcware.cloud/unreal-engine-setup/using-the-arcware-pixel-streaming-template-project/template-overview.md): Using the Arcware Pixel Streaming Template Project
- [Getting Started](https://docs.arcware.cloud/unreal-engine-setup/using-the-arcware-pixel-streaming-template-project/getting-started.md): Using the Arcware Pixel Streaming Template Project
- [Arcware Blueprints](https://docs.arcware.cloud/unreal-engine-setup/using-the-arcware-pixel-streaming-template-project/getting-started/arcware-blueprints.md): Using the Arcware Pixel Streaming Template Project - Getting Started
- [Arcware GameMode](https://docs.arcware.cloud/unreal-engine-setup/using-the-arcware-pixel-streaming-template-project/getting-started/arcware-blueprints/arcware-gamemode.md): Arcware Blueprints
- [Arcware Player Controller](https://docs.arcware.cloud/unreal-engine-setup/using-the-arcware-pixel-streaming-template-project/getting-started/arcware-blueprints/arcware-player-controller.md): Arcware Blueprints
- [Sending and Receiving Json messages](https://docs.arcware.cloud/unreal-engine-setup/using-the-arcware-pixel-streaming-template-project/getting-started/arcware-blueprints/arcware-player-controller/sending-and-receiving-json-messages.md): Arcware Player Controller
- [Creating and Testing Your Own Events](https://docs.arcware.cloud/unreal-engine-setup/using-the-arcware-pixel-streaming-template-project/getting-started/arcware-blueprints/arcware-player-controller/creating-and-testing-your-own-events.md): Arcware Player Controller
- [Arcware Pawn](https://docs.arcware.cloud/unreal-engine-setup/using-the-arcware-pixel-streaming-template-project/getting-started/arcware-blueprints/arcware-pawn.md): Arcware Blueprints
- [Change Movement Mode](https://docs.arcware.cloud/unreal-engine-setup/using-the-arcware-pixel-streaming-template-project/getting-started/arcware-blueprints/arcware-pawn/change-movement-mode.md): Arcware Pawn
- [Set Collision Channels](https://docs.arcware.cloud/unreal-engine-setup/using-the-arcware-pixel-streaming-template-project/getting-started/arcware-blueprints/arcware-pawn/set-collision-channels.md): Arcware Pawn
- [Add new camera views](https://docs.arcware.cloud/unreal-engine-setup/using-the-arcware-pixel-streaming-template-project/getting-started/arcware-blueprints/arcware-pawn/add-new-camera-views.md): Arcware Pawn
- [Arcware HUD](https://docs.arcware.cloud/unreal-engine-setup/using-the-arcware-pixel-streaming-template-project/getting-started/arcware-blueprints/arcware-hud.md): Arcware Blueprints
- [Packaging your project](https://docs.arcware.cloud/unreal-engine-setup/using-the-arcware-pixel-streaming-template-project/getting-started/packaging-your-project.md): Getting Started
- [Generic file transfer from UE to Frontend](https://docs.arcware.cloud/unreal-engine-setup/using-the-arcware-pixel-streaming-template-project/generic-file-transfer-from-ue-to-frontend.md): Using the Arcware Pixel Streaming Template Project
- [Arcware Cloud & WebSDK Integration](https://docs.arcware.cloud/unreal-engine-setup/using-the-arcware-pixel-streaming-template-project/generic-file-transfer-from-ue-to-frontend/arcware-cloud-and-websdk-integration.md): Generic file transfer from UE to Frontend
- [Template Changelog](https://docs.arcware.cloud/unreal-engine-setup/using-the-arcware-pixel-streaming-template-project/template-changelog.md): Using the Arcware Pixel Streaming Template Project


---

# Agent Instructions: Querying This Documentation

If you need additional information that is not directly available in this page, you can query the documentation dynamically by asking a question.

Perform an HTTP GET request on the current page URL with the `ask` query parameter:

```
GET https://docs.arcware.cloud/unreal-engine-setup.md?ask=<question>
```

The question should be specific, self-contained, and written in natural language.
The response will contain a direct answer to the question and relevant excerpts and sources from the documentation.

Use this mechanism when the answer is not explicitly present in the current page, you need clarification or additional context, or you want to retrieve related documentation sections.
